When Inverse first reached out to Elizondo, his spokesperson said there was a media blackout until May 17. However, he agreed to an email interview later the same day. Below is the rest of the interview, edited for clarity.

quote:
In a recent New York Post interview, you allude to “fear” on the part of the Pentagon. What is this fear rooted in? You mention “religious objections, concerns over tarnishing its own reputation and fears of inciting public panic” in the interview.
I think we’ll start getting more examples of this in the weeks and months ahead. But we’re seeing a shift! It’s been a while since I’ve heard a person of faith express fear about this. The Catholic church, for example, has embraced this subject head-on. It’s exciting! This is not a discussion that opposes religion, and may ironically prove to bolster some religious ideals. Furthermore, many of the “Old Guard” at DoD who feared a challenge to their preconceived notions are slowly fading into the background. Many within our government realize we are part of a bigger, more beautiful, more complex reality.
quote:
In your opinion, what is the most likely explanation for these crafts and why are military targets of particular importance?
The DoD and IC are under immense pressure to answer this very question. The American people deserve to know the answers that their tax dollars have paid for. Much of this information still remains under lock and key.
This response implies they know the answer...
quote:
What will the Pentagon report likely shape up to be? What work will need to be done afterward?
The 180-day report slated for June is likely to be an interim report and only the beginning of a more expansive effort to answer the hard questions:
What are the capabilities? What is their intent? Where is it from? What does it want?
quote:
How many more videos might be released? Is there a timeline for their release?
In my opinion, the videos in the public sphere so far are some of the least compelling cases that our pilots, radar, and other advanced sensors have collected. And that should say something! I can’t comment on how many videos and comprehensive data the U.S. Government has in its possession, suffice it to say, we’re just getting started.
